Understanding the Importance of Global Packaging Solutions in Supply Chain Efficiency

The importance of global packaging solutions in enhancing supply chain efficiency cannot be overstated. According to a study by the World Packaging Organization, efficient packaging contributes to a reduction of logistics costs by up to 30%. This metric highlights the critical role that well-designed packaging plays in the movement of goods across international borders. By optimizing packaging materials and designs, companies can significantly reduce waste, lower transportation costs, and streamline their supply chain processes.

In a global market where speed and flexibility are paramount, the choice of packaging can also affect delivery times. Research from the Institute of Packaging Professionals indicates that innovative packaging design can cut down on handling times by as much as 20%. This directly influences the overall agility of the supply chain, allowing companies to respond more rapidly to consumer demands and market fluctuations. With the right packaging solutions, organizations not only enhance operational efficiency but also improve customer satisfaction by ensuring quicker and safer deliveries of products.

Statistics Showing the Cost Benefits of Optimizing Packaging in Global Logistics

The logistics industry has increasingly recognized the significant role packaging plays in supply chain optimization. Recent statistics underscore the cost benefits associated with strategically improving packaging in global logistics. For instance, companies that adopt standardized packaging solutions can reduce transportation costs by up to 15%, as uniform dimensions allow for more efficient loading and reduced space wastage in shipping containers. This not only minimizes costs but also leads to more environmentally friendly operations by lowering fuel consumption.

Additionally, optimizing packaging can enhance product protection and reduce damage rates, which is crucial in maintaining customer satisfaction and minimizing losses. Studies indicate that companies that have re-engineered their packaging reported a decrease in product damage during transit by 30%, translating to substantial savings and improved delivery reliability. Ultimately, these insights highlight the intersection of efficiency and sustainability, demonstrating that strategic packaging improvements are not just a logistical consideration but a fundamental driver of financial performance in the global supply chain landscape.

Best Practices for Implementing Global Packaging Solutions in Your Supply Chain

Implementing global packaging solutions in your supply chain requires a strategic approach that balances cost efficiency with sustainability and innovation. First, organizations must evaluate their current packaging processes to identify areas where improvements can be made. This includes assessing materials used, transportation methods, and packaging design. By leveraging data analytics, companies can track packaging performance and make informed decisions that enhance efficiency while minimizing waste.

Collaboration is also crucial when adopting global packaging solutions. Partnering with suppliers and logistics providers enables companies to streamline their packaging operations and ensure compliance with international regulations. Additionally, investing in technology, such as automated packaging systems and sustainable materials, can significantly enhance operational efficiency. Continuous training and development of employees involved in the packaging process are essential to foster a culture of innovation and adaptability in response to evolving market demands.
